Ca3Au4 is an intermetallic compound combining calcium and gold, belonging to the class of metallic intermetallics that exhibit ordered crystal structures and distinct phase stability. This material is primarily of research and experimental interest rather than established industrial use; intermetallic compounds of this type are investigated for their unique mechanical and thermal properties that can differ significantly from their constituent elements. Potential applications are being explored in high-performance alloy development, electronic materials, and specialized aerospace or chemical-resistant coating systems where the combination of gold's chemical nobility and calcium's reactivity may provide novel functionality.
